The Position: Under direct supervision, assists in conducting the City of Allen Swim School programs. Other duties may include providing customer service and interfacing with other City employees and citizens. This position does not provide direction to other employees. Assist s in conducting swim lessons by h elp ing to instruct courses for all age groups and lead ing and conduct ing preschool classes . R esponsible for the safety and well - being of participants in their care. P erforms other duties as assigned. Education & Experience Less than a High School Diploma or equivalent with no prior work experience. Special Requirements: Must be at least sixteen (16) years of age. CPR/AED for Professional Rescuers certification required or ability to obtain within thirty (30) days of hire. Work Schedule: School Year: Most swim lessons are Tuesdays and Thursdays (4 pm - 8:15 pm) and Saturdays (8 am - 1 pm). Summer: Most swim lessons are Monday - Thursday mornings (8 am - 1 pm) and evenings (6 pm - 8:45 pm). Knowledge of: City policie s and procedures. Current swimming instructional techniques . A variety of swimming strokes: including Breaststroke, Butterfly, Freestyle (front crawl), Backstroke, Sidestroke, and Elementary Backstroke. Occupational hazards and safety procedures. Skill in: Establishing and maintaining working relationships with professional and support staff, the public, and City employees. Teaching swimming techniques . Providing outstanding customer service and conflict resolution. Identifying opportunities to improve customer service and satisfaction. Working effectively in a high-pressure environment with changing priorities. Effectively communicating orally . Physical Demands/ Work Environment: This list is intended to describe the general nature and level of work being performed; it does not address the potential for accommodation. Ability to work varying shifts including mornings, evenings, and weekends. Ability to work outdoors. Ability to frequently swim, walk, and sit when leading various activities. Ability to stand and walk for long periods. Ability to lift, push, pull, reach, kneel, crouch, crawl, bend, twist, climb, and balance frequently. Ability to lift 20-50 lbs. occasionally, 10-25 lbs. frequently, or up to 10 lbs. constantly.
